Please explain how to knit the criss cross selvedge edge

patented the crisscross selvage edge stitch English style for this tutorial you will need a pair of knitting needles and a ball of yarn special thanks to our sponsor mountain metal wool for providing today's yarn today we are using their Laramie line in the color prairie the crisscross selvage edge uses the right twist and left twist stitches to create a sort of mock cable along the edge of your work and it's gonna give it a little bit of structure and also kind of a nice little decorative detail with this spiral look along the side it's very subtle but it does create a nice little edge on either end and it will look particularly nice on both stockinette and either on and on texture fabrics like this seed stitch pattern here so to do this we're going to do a a what is called a right twist stitch and we'll do this by inserting our needle our working needle into the second stitch from our tip of our main needle and we're going to knit this stitch as this one this is step one and then we are going to go into the second stitch and knit that as well okay and then we'll slip both stitches off together alright then we'll work in pattern until we reach the last stitch in our row now when we get to the end of our row we're going to stop at the last two stitches and we're going to do a left twist stitch so the left twist we're going to come into the second stitch on our main needle through the back loop okay and then we'll knit that then we're going to bring we're going to pull a little bit of slack out here and we're going to knit into the first stitch go and tighten that a little bit and knit into there okay and then we'll just stretch that out a little bit all right now for step three we're going to purl the first stitch on our wrong side row and then we'll just continue working in pattern until the end of the row now for step four we are going to when we reach the last stitch of our row on our wrong side we'll purl the last stitch so for the first and last stitch on our right side we'll do the right twist and left twist stitches and then for the first and last stitch on our wrong side will be purling the first and last stitch so remember that the right twist and left twist stitches are done over two stitches so they'll be over the first two and last two stitches in the row and we get this nice cool little twisted edge effect so that's how we knit the crisscross selvage edge stitch what morning is a day join our VIP email list to get every stitch directly to your inbox sign up today at new Satuday comm slash VIP
